ľan stonka
It is a basic raw material used to obtain high-quality natural fiber for the textile industry. It is known for its high content of strong bast fibers, which are spun into yarn for the production of linen fabrics. The stem has a smooth surface with narrow lance-shaped leaves. The most valuable part is the technical length of the stem—a straight, long section along the entire stem from which the highest-quality fibers are obtained. These fibers are strong, smooth, naturally lustrous, and highly breathable. They are used for the production of canvas, tablecloths, towels, bed linen, clothing, decorations, painting canvases, bookbinding, and technical textiles.
